## Environments: Quillhopper Autoscaler

Quillhopper watches queue depth on the Fenwick job broker and scales workers up or down. It's pretty hands-off, but a heads-up for future maintainers: staging and prod use different scale-up thresholds, and nobody remembers why — probably a leftover from the Barnaby load tests. If workers thrash, check the cooldown window first; it's almost always that. The scaler reads everything at boot, so config changes need a restart. The current production values are as follows.

deployment values, hahig-bahaf:
[silys]
team = noveth
access_code = ac_f34f45
owner = novwyn.gormir
host = silys.qorvelstack.example
port = 8080
peer = wenys.torvaworks.test
salt = ebb2fb97
pin = 6233

[ ] Contract run — Halverston office to Brindle Quay branch. Collect the signed Merrowfield lease pack from the records cage before 09:00. All six folders go in the grey tamper-evident pouch, sealed and initialled. Do not split the load across vehicles. Driver waits while the receiving clerk counts folders against the manifest. No photocopies travel with the originals. Confidential hand-over instruction for the courier follows below:

drop instructions, bahif-bahip: the norax feniel courier leaves the drumir kaseth rusir ledger at gate 1983 under passcode 849948

Night-shift staff: Floor 4 of the Tellhaven Building opens this week. After 21:00, access is via the rear stairwell only; the lifts are locked out overnight during the settling period. Complete a walk-through of the new floor once per shift and log it. The stairwell keypad accepts the code below.

badge for yahop-fawep: bdg-XBKXI-68071

## Artifact Signing — SDK Parity Notes (Weekly Sync)

Kestrel SDK for Android reached parity with the Swift client this sprint: offline queueing, batched telemetry, and retry semantics now match. Both SDKs ship as signed artifacts from the same pipeline. Remaining gap: background sync throttling, targeted next sprint. Verify both release bundles before tagging. Both artifacts validate against the shared signing key below.

signing key of kawig-fafog = bky19_6Fypv1qws7J8qJtaYjX